Magneto-optical Dy 2 O 3 ceramics with optical grade.

摘要
Optical grade Dy2O3 ceramics was successfully produced by adding a small amount of ZrO2 as a sintering aid and hot isostatic pressing treatment at 1500 degrees C after pre-sintering at 1550 degrees C. No residual pores, grain boundary phases, or second phases were detected inside the transparent ceramics. Since birefringence was not observed under the polarizer, the produced Dy2O3 ceramics is an optically isotropic body. There was almost no beam distortion during the laser irradiation test, and the optical loss was extremely small (<0.1%/cm). The Verdet constant was 422 rad T-1 m(-1) at a wavelength of 633 nm, and the extinction ratio was 34 dB. (C) 2020 Optical Society of America
